Wireless Speed allows a sensor to transmit the bicycles speed without a cable to the computer.

Wireless Cadence allows a sensor to transmit the bicycles cadence (also known as RPM) without a cable to the computer.

Heart Rate Monitoring allows a sensor, often a chest strap, to transmit your heart rate to your computer. Heart rates monitors are typically wireless.

Some computers come with built-in altimeters, which will display the current altitude. GPS enabled computers can often do this more accurately.

GPS, or Global Positioning System, is a satellite based system that provides accurate location and altitude information.

Some computers have sensors that mount to the rear wheel instead of the front, making them suitable for use with indoor trainers.

Some cycling computers can display a power reading, usually in watts. They usually require a separate sensor - in some cases a special hub or crank arm. A few will estimate the value based on speed, cadence, rider weight or other data. "Optional" means it can read from a separate power meter or sensor. "Included" means it is calculated by the computer or includes the neccessary sensor.
